Construction of the Bragato Research Institute winery on campus is taking shape.
The floors have been poured and the framing is up. The winery will be a sustainably built 5-star rated building – a first for Marlborough to be built to this standard.

Be aware of the brown marmorated stink bug (BMSB). It hasn’t become established in New Zealand yet, but a Newsroom article explains why Ed Massey, GM Sustainability of NZWG, based at MRC sees it as public enemy number one, and why we all need to care also.
The article mentions Ed’s work, and also that of Plant & Food Research scientist Dr Max Suckling, who has worked in Italy trialing live traps to catch the stink bugs.
